Carbon, Hydrogen and Oxygen which are also the main components of Carbohydrates, the primary product of photosynthesis.

Explanation:

there are many elements present. But none are associated with photosynthesis in their *elemental form*.

Oxygen : in gaseous form O2 and in water.

Carbon : as CO2 and carbohydrates (glucose).

Magnesium : a key element of chlorophyll.

Hydrogen : as H+ ion and in H2O (water).

Phosphorus : present in ATP.
